These Orange Scones have an extra little surprise hiding inside of them – white chocolate chips!  They add just the right amount of sweetness to the scones and give them a creamsicle like flavor.

Orange Scones on a serving tray

These scones are everything a scone should be.  They are light and tender giving them amazing texture and they have lots of flavor thanks to the orange juice and rind, the white chocolate chips and the amazing orange glaze.

Orange Scones with orange glaze

They turned out quite lovely if I do say so myself.  In fact they were so lovely that I was tempted to eat the entire batch myself.  Lucky for me I had a bridal shower at my house and they were perfect for our tea party theme.

The recipe makes 8 large scones or 16 smaller scones which I opted for since they were for a party.

Orange Scones ready for the oven

They would also be quite delicious served with some orange marmalade for more orange goodness or some lemon curd would also be an excellent choice.  Add a dollop of Devonshire cream if you want to bring out your inner anglophile. A nice cup of tea and you are ready to entertain the Queen.

Just remember that the trick to nice light and flaky scones is to not overwork the dough.  Orange Scones

Orange Scones Recipe

4.75 from 4 votes
Orange Scones

Orange Scones

Recipe From: Leigh Anne Wilkes
 Orange Scones are sweet, light and tender. The addition of an amazing orange glaze takes them to the next level!
serves: 16 scones
Prep:20 minutes
Cook:15 minutes
Total:35 minutes
Rate Recipe

Ingredients

  • 3 C unbleached flour
  • 1 Tbs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/3 C sugar
  • 1/2 C butter
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/4 C milk
  • 1/4 C whipping cream
  • 1/8 C fresh orange juice
  • 2 tsp orange zest
  • 1 C white chocolate chips

Glaze:

  • 2 C powdered sugar
  • 1/8 C orange juice
  • 2 Tbsp melted butter
  • 1 tsp orange zest

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 425 degrees
  • In a large mixing bowl, combine together the flour, baking powder, salt, and sugar
  • Cut the butter into tablespoon-sized pieces and using a pastry blender or a fork cut into dry ingredients
  • Add in 1 cup of white chocolate chips
  • In another large bowl, mix together the eggs, milk, whipping cream, orange juice, and orange zest
  • Mix the dry ingredients into the wet ingredients
  • Turn the dough out on to a floured surface and knead to combine
  • Do not overwork the dough
  • Divide the dough into two
  • Shape each half of the dough into a circle about 1 inch thick and then cut each half into four wedges
  • Pull the wedges apart just a bit and place on a parchment covered cookie sheet
  • Bake for 12-15 minutes
  • Best eaten warm but taste yummy later too!
